Solution for x^2+6x-8=1 equation:


Simplifying
x2 + 6x + -8 = 1

Reorder the terms:
-8 + 6x + x2 = 1

Solving
-8 + 6x + x2 = 1

Solving for variable 'x'.

Reorder the terms:
-8 + -1 + 6x + x2 = 1 + -1

Combine like terms: -8 + -1 = -9
-9 + 6x + x2 = 1 + -1

Combine like terms: 1 + -1 = 0
-9 + 6x + x2 = 0

Begin completing the square.

Move the constant term to the right:

Add '9' to each side of the equation.
-9 + 6x + 9 + x2 = 0 + 9

Reorder the terms:
-9 + 9 + 6x + x2 = 0 + 9

Combine like terms: -9 + 9 = 0
0 + 6x + x2 = 0 + 9
6x + x2 = 0 + 9

Combine like terms: 0 + 9 = 9
6x + x2 = 9

The x term is 6x.  Take half its coefficient (3).
Square it (9) and add it to both sides.

Add '9' to each side of the equation.
6x + 9 + x2 = 9 + 9

Reorder the terms:
9 + 6x + x2 = 9 + 9

Combine like terms: 9 + 9 = 18
9 + 6x + x2 = 18

Factor a perfect square on the left side:
(x + 3)(x + 3) = 18

Calculate the square root of the right side: 4.242640687

Break this problem into two subproblems by setting 
(x + 3) equal to 4.242640687 and -4.242640687.

Subproblem 1

x + 3 = 4.242640687 Simplifying x + 3 = 4.242640687 Reorder the terms: 3 + x = 4.242640687 Solving 3 + x = 4.242640687 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+ x = 4.242640687 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+ x = 4.242640687 + -3 x = 4.242640687 + -3 Combine like terms: 4.242640687 + -3 = 1.242640687 x = 1.242640687 Simplifying x = 1.242640687

Subproblem 2

x + 3 = -4.242640687 Simplifying x + 3 = -4.242640687 Reorder the terms: 3 + x = -4.242640687 Solving 3 + x = -4.242640687 Solving for variable 'x'.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-3' to each side of the equation. 3 + -3 + x = -4.242640687 + -3 Combine like terms: 3 + -3 = 0 0 + x = -4.242640687 + -3 x = -4.242640687 + -3 Combine like terms: -4.242640687 + -3 = -7.242640687 x = -7.242640687 Simplifying x = -7.242640687

Solution

The solution to the problem is based on the solutions from the subproblems. x = {1.242640687, -7.242640687}
